Transaction 085d4a734cb8129a4498df4de46c3a21296971cc130a8a7e9c883c4bf3f2fb5c
1 Input
2 Outputs
- 085d4a734cb8129a4498df4de46c3a21296971cc130a8a7e9c883c4bf3f2fb5c:0
- 085d4a734cb8129a4498df4de46c3a21296971cc130a8a7e9c883c4bf3f2fb5c:1
value 3805176
address 3DjAfuWhNiLufCmADt5VrBvc39qkGkfAhw
value 525520
address 1P7g2W8AUVC9D79okiuq56kcNN88bDJVgW